Anterior Lobe
The front portion of the pituitary gland, responsible for releasing hormones that regulate various bodily functions.
Anti-inflammatory
Referring to substances or treatments that reduce inflammation or swelling in the body.
Cortisol
A steroid hormone produced by the adrenal glands, involved in the body's stress response as well as metabolism and immune function.
Gastrin
A hormone that stimulates the secretion of gastric acid by the stomach's parietal cells.
